Sponge Holding Forceps Curved – Surgical Instrument
Sponge Holding Forceps Curved is a precision surgical instrument used for holding sponges, gauze, and dressings during medical procedures. Surgeons and healthcare professionals use this instrument in hospitals, clinics, and operation theatres where angled access and controlled handling are required. Because procedural efficiency is critical, this instrument supports safe tissue management and surgical hygiene.
Key Features of Sponge Holding Forceps Curved
- Curved jaw design for improved access in surgical areas
- Ring-shaped serrated tips for secure sponge grip
- Manufactured using medical-grade stainless steel
- Corrosion-resistant and durable construction
- Reusable and compatible with standard autoclave sterilization
Technical Specifications
- Material: Medical-grade Stainless Steel
- Type: Curved
- Finish: Smooth polished surface
- Available Lengths: 8″, 10″, 12″ (varies by model)
- Approximate Weight: 100–200 grams (depending on size)
- Sterilization: Autoclave compatible
- Usage: Surgical and clinical procedures
Clinical Applications
Doctors commonly use this instrument during general surgery, gynecological procedures, wound dressing, and emergency care. In addition, nursing staff rely on it for safe handling of sterile materials in clinical environments. As a result, healthcare professionals maintain better hygiene control and procedural efficiency.
The curved configuration allows better maneuverability and access during procedures requiring angled positioning. Furthermore, the ergonomic grip and locking mechanism enhance control and reduce hand fatigue during extended use. Therefore, this instrument remains an essential component in most surgical setups.
